Crunch Treat!


I just wanted to eat some Captain Crunch cereal, So I decided to make some rice crispy treats but use Captain Crunch instead. I figured we needed a treat while watching the Mexico vs. USA soccer game and Gordy's favorite is Captain Crunch and so it was settled. First start with a box of captain crunch and put it in a bag and smash some of it up with a rolling pin...but not to much. Then put a bag of mini marshmallows in a bowl with about 5Tb of butter cut into little squares. Microwave it for about 1 minute, maybe a little more. The marshmallows will turn into a huge bubble. So do not freak out when you see it blowing up in the microwave. After it is all melted, take it out and mix it around, then add the crushed up cereal. Next take a 13 X 9 pan and grease it up. Then pour it all into the pan and make sure it is settling how you want it to and let it cool for a while. Super fast and easy treat! Try it with all your favorite cereals.
